Mineola Middle School’s production of “Emma! A Pop Musical” brought energy, excitement, and star power to the stage with three spectacular performances on Jan. 31 and Feb. 1. The cast and crew captivated audiences, delivering a modern twist on Jane Austen’s classic novel, infused with girl power and a powerhouse soundtrack featuring legendary hits from The Supremes, Salt-n-Pepa, Pat Benatar, Shania Twain, and Katy Perry.

On stage, students brought their characters to life with confidence, comedic timing, and high-energy dance numbers. Their pitch-perfect vocals and engaging stage presence filled the theater with an electrifying atmosphere, making every moment unforgettable.

Behind the scenes, a dedicated crew of 47 students ensured seamless transitions, lighting, and sound, working tirelessly to make every detail shine. With a total of 143 cast members, the production was a true testament to teamwork, creativity, and dedication.
